Web30 sep. 2024 · 13/ Hypoglycemia. Hypoglycemia (low blood sugar) can result in death in severe cases. It’s caused when the cat’s body is deprived of the natural sugars it converts into energy. This could be due to improper diet, starvation, intestinal parasites, or other health issues that impact blood sugar levels. WebOften when a cat or dog retches to vomit or coughs it can stimulate the vagus nerve causing falling over, loss of consciousness due to interruption of oxygen and or blood flow to the brain.In pets where reduced perfusion is not severe enough to cause unconsciousness, this can cause the animal to become "wobbly" or weak in the rear limbs.Read more …
